上一篇文章简单介绍了 javaagent ,想了解的可以移步 “JavaAgent”本文重点说一下,JavaAgent 能给我们带来什么?自己实现一个 JavaAgent xxxxxx基于 JavaAgent 的 spring-loaded 实现 jar 包的热更新,也就是在不重启服务器的情况下,使我们某个更新的 jar 被重新加载。一、基于 JavaAgent 的应用实例JDK5中只能通过命令行
转载
2024-03-19 01:28:28
136阅读
上一篇文章简单介绍了 javaagent ,想了解的可以移步 “JavaAgent”
本文重点说一下,JavaAgent 能给我们带来什么?
自己实现一个 JavaAgent xxxxxx
基于 JavaAgent 的 spring-loaded 实现 jar 包的热更新,也就是在不重启服务器的情况下,使我们某个更新的 jar 被重新加载。
一、基于 JavaAgent 的应用实例
JDK5中只
原创
2021-09-01 10:29:34
571阅读
上一篇文章简单介绍了 javaagent ,想了解的可以移步 “JavaAgent”本文重点说一下,JavaAgent 能给我们带来什么?自己实现一个 JavaAgent xxxxxx基于 JavaAgent 的 spring-loaded 实现 jar 包的热更新,也就是在不重启的情况下,使我们某个更新的 jar 被重新加载。一、基于 JavaAgent 的应用实例JDK5中只能通过命
原创
2022-02-25 17:27:18
286阅读
接着上篇,在根上下文初始化的过程中,有一步配置和启动根上下文方法:org.springframework.web.context.ContextLoader#configureAndRefreshWebApplicationContext,这里面包含了对bean的所有处理,下面我们慢慢来看。先看下这个方法的实现:configureAndRefreshWebApplicationContextpro
转载
2024-03-19 11:31:55
54阅读
作为一名Java开发者您是否会遇到这种情况:新增一个方法或字段必须重启tomcat才能对其进行调试? 有没有办法使得不重启tomcat就能调试呢.spring-loaded就可以. spring-loaded是一个开源项目,项目地址:https://github.com/spring-project
转载
2017-03-03 18:05:00
70阅读
2评论
在b站学习的webmagic代码整体结构图#=maven依赖<?xml version="1.0" encoding="UTF-8"?>
<project xmlns="http://maven.apache.org/POM/4.0.0"
x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"
概述 集成测试是在单元测试之上,通常是将一个或多个已进行过单元测试的组件组合起来完成的,即集成测试中一般不会出现Mock对象,都是实实在在的真实实现。对于单元测试,如前边在进行数据访问层单元测试时,通过Mock HibernateTemplate对象然后将其注入到相应的DAO实现,此时单元测试只测试某层的某个功能是否正确,对其他层如何提供服务采用Mock方式提供。对于集成测试,如要进行数据访问层集
JDK1.5之后提供了java.lang.instrument.Instrumentation,即java agent机制能够实现类的redefinition和retransform。 redefinition对应Instrumentation.redefineClasses()能够实现类的热替换,
原创
2022-12-20 09:40:22
117阅读
问题:China.js的地图在页面上没有显示,并且报错: 原因分析:main.js中已经全局引入echarts了,其他的柱状图和折线图可以正常显示了 这里使用的是china.js: 解决: 查看页面: china地图已经出来了
原创
2021-07-13 17:21:56
1816阅读
**QMYSQLdirver not loaded问题解决流程**
在解决"QMYSQLdirver not loaded"问题之前,首先需要明确这个问题是由什么原因引起的。一般情况下,这个问题是由于Qt MySQL驱动没有正确加载引起的。解决这个问题的步骤可以简单概括为以下几个步骤:
1. 确认数据库驱动是否正确安装;
2. 检查Qt工程文件是否正确配置;
3. 检查系统环境变量是否配置正确
原创
2023-08-19 12:44:32
93阅读
本人是Qt的初学者,认为Qt确实是一个GUI编程的发展趋势,相比VC++来说有跨平台的扩充。跨平台必将成为应用程序的特性,所以学习Qt,对于想学习应用程序开发的学生来说是一个不错的选择。闲言少叙,我就开始利用Qt实现Helloword! 首先,打开Qt Creator开发环境,进入我们视线的是Qt的欢迎界面(如下图所示),在欢迎界面中我们能够获得Qt的一些自带例程(在choose
## 解决"netconsole module not loaded"的问题
### 概述
当出现"netconsole module not loaded"的错误时,通常是因为没有加载netconsole内核模块所致。netconsole是Linux内核中的一个模块,可以将内核消息输出到网络上,以便于在网络中的另一台机器上查看。本文将介绍如何加载netconsole内核模块来解决这个问题。
原创
2024-04-23 17:10:57
223阅读
# 解决"MYSQL driver not loaded"错误的方法
在使用MySQL数据库时,有时候会遇到"MYSQL driver not loaded"这样的错误信息。这个错误通常是由于缺少相关的MySQL驱动程序或者驱动程序没有正确加载所导致的。在本文中,我们将介绍如何解决这个错误,并提供相应的代码示例以帮助读者更好地理解和解决这个问题。
## 问题原因分析
当我们在使用MySQL数
原创
2024-07-03 06:43:35
546阅读
## Redis Configuration Loaded: A Comprehensive Guide
Redis is an open-source, in-memory data structure store that can be used as a database, cache, and message broker. It is known for its simplicity,
原创
2023-11-13 04:55:01
256阅读
环境:本文中的Linux操作系统为CentOS 5.2,Linux 2.6+ 内核 ,Apache+MySQL+PHP 安装及基本配置过程记录下来以供参考: 一. Apache Web服务器的源代码安装,Tarball安装方式: 1. 源码包:httpd-2.2.6.tar.gz 从 www.apache.org 下载到此目录下:/usr/local/src 同时在 /usr/local 下创建一
tomcat 启动后先将tomcat/common/lib目录下的jar包全部读入内存,如果webapps目录里的应用程序中WEB-INF/lib目录下有相同的包,将无法加载
翻译
精选
2011-03-14 00:13:21
749阅读
MySQL is a widely used open-source relational database management system, known for its robust performance and flexibility. In the world of Linux, MySQL plays a crucial role in many applications and s
原创
2024-05-16 10:25:46
54阅读
Linux Loaded Plugins
Plugins are essential components in any software system as they enhance the functionality and capabilities of the software. In the Linux operating system, loaded plugins play a c
原创
2024-04-01 10:31:54
83阅读
vs下开发Qt连接mysql程序,开发过程中操作MySQL没有问题,但打包以后安装在别的电脑上发现竟然无法连接MySQL,打包的时候,所需的libmysql.dll等dll文件拷贝到exe同级目录了
转载
2019-09-23 07:28:00
1374阅读
2评论
## 实现 kubelet.service - kubelet: The Kubernetes Node Agent
作为一名经验丰富的开发者,你可以教会这位刚入行的小白如何实现 "kubelet.service - kubelet: The Kubernetes Node Agent"。下面是整个过程的步骤和相应的代码注释。
### 步骤
| 步骤 | 操作 |
| :--- | :---
原创
2023-07-30 07:05:51
1053阅读